How they compare
Russian Federation currently reports 570,000 current US$ against 473,886 current US$ in Angola, a difference of 96,114 current US$.
That makes Russian Federation's figure about 1.2 times Angola's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 10 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Russian Federation ahead.
Angola ranks 59th and Russian Federation ranks 56th of 129 countries.
Angola has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
Net bilateral aid flows from DAC donors, Ireland (current US$) with 358 missing years estimated by linear interpolation between the nearest real observations. Only gaps of 4 years or fewer are filled, and never beyond the first or last actual measurement — these are filled holes, not forecasts.
